scrutiny

Definitions


[ˈskruːtɪni], (Noun)

Definitions:
- critical observation or examination
(e.g: the policy came under scrutiny last month)


Phrases:

Origin:
late Middle English: from Latin scrutinium, from scrutari ‘to search’ (originally ‘sort rubbish’, from scruta ‘rubbish’). Early use referred to the taking of individual votes in an election procedure
